Significance of Tawny Ports
Tawny ports are characterized by their aging process in smaller oak casks, which allows for gentle oxidation and the development of intricate flavors over time. Unlike ruby ports that are more vibrant and fruit-forward, tawny ports such as Fonseca 20 Year offer mellowed textures, rich caramelized notes, and a complexity that appeals to refined palates. The aging process transforms the port, softening tannins and enhancing aromas, resulting in a smooth, rich, and aromatic wine experience.
Tasting Notes and Flavor Profile
Fonseca 20 Year Tawny Port is celebrated for its multi-layered flavor profile and aromatic complexity. Upon pouring, the deep amber color with golden highlights immediately hints at the age and richness of the wine. The nose presents a bouquet of dried fruits such as figs, apricots, and raisins, alongside subtle hints of toasted nuts, honey, and delicate spices. On the palate, the port is smooth, with a perfect balance of sweetness and acidity, and a lingering finish that echoes caramel, vanilla, and oak nuances.
Key Flavor Characteristics
- Dried FruitsNotes of figs, dates, apricots, and raisins that provide depth and richness.
- Nutty UndertonesSubtle hints of almonds and hazelnuts complement the sweetness.
- Caramel and HoneyAdds a luxurious, velvety texture to the wine.
- SpicesLight hints of cinnamon, clove, and nutmeg enhance complexity.
- Oak InfluenceGentle toasted oak flavors from 20 years of cask aging.
Serving and Pairing Suggestions
Fonseca 20 Year Tawny Port is versatile in its serving options and pairs beautifully with a variety of foods. Its sweetness and complexity make it a superb companion for desserts, cheeses, and even savory dishes that benefit from a touch of richness. Serving this port slightly chilled enhances its aromatic qualities, while allowing it to breathe briefly after opening can deepen the flavors and provide a more rounded tasting experience.
Ideal Pairings
- CheesesAged blue cheese, Stilton, and sharp cheddars complement the port’s sweetness.
- Chocolate DessertsDark chocolate torte, chocolate truffles, or chocolate mousse.
- Nut-Based DessertsAlmond tart, pecan pie, and caramelized nuts enhance nutty undertones.
- FruitsDried fruits or fresh figs provide a natural sweetness match.
Storage and Serving Tips
Proper storage of Fonseca 20 Year Tawny Port ensures that it maintains its exceptional quality over time. This port should be stored in a cool, dark place with consistent temperatures and away from direct sunlight. Unlike younger ruby ports, aged tawny ports are more stable due to their oxidative aging process and can remain in the bottle for several years once opened if properly sealed. Decanting is not necessary, but allowing the wine to breathe briefly can enhance the aromatic expression.
Optimal Serving Practices
- Serve at around 12-16°C (54-61°F) to highlight the aromatic complexity.
- Use a small port glass or tulip-shaped glass to concentrate the aromas.
- Store opened bottles upright to minimize oxidation and preserve flavor.
- Consume within 2-3 weeks after opening for the best experience.
